{"name":"pgFormatter","portdir":"databases/pgFormatter","version":"5.9","license":"PostgreSQL","platforms":"darwin","epoch":0,"replaced_by":null,"homepage":"https://github.com/darold/pgFormatter","description":"PostgreSQL SQL syntax beautifier","long_description":"This SQL formatter/beautifier supports keywords from SQL-92, SQL-99, SQL-2003, SQL-2008, SQL-2011 and PostgreSQL specifics keywords. Works with any other databases too. pgFormatter can work as a console program or as a CGI. It will automatically detect its environment and format output as text or as HTML following the context. It can also return a JSON-formatted response if used as CGI with 'Accept: application/json'. Keywords highlighting will only be available in CGI context.","active":true,"categories":["devel","databases","textproc"],"maintainers":[{"name":"danchr","github":"danchr","ports_count":175}],"variants":["perl5_34"],"dependencies":[{"type":"build","ports":["clang-18"]},{"type":"lib","ports":["perl5.34"]}],"depends_on":[]}
